Crowded, polluted, heavy traffic jam, third wold (you'll find the gap between rich and poor so wide), dusty.

BUT things are cheaper (food - except imported products of course), local people are friendly and anxious to help, number of expats are not as much as here in Singapore and they have a closer bond (won't be that difficult to find friends).

It's a different world all together, it is an interesting place to live.

Jakarta can be a nice place if you know what to do, where to go, and especially, what not to do! ;) And of course, with money, then it's great too.

People here are right about the traffic, probably that's the worse aspect after the crime. I lived there for 3 years before coming here, and I think its nightlife is so much better than here. People are more unassuming and friendly. Car is a must if you want convenience.

If you get a package that enables you to live in the city apartments, or in areas such as Pondok Indah, Kemang, or such places, then environment would be nice as well.
